The Prayers of a Sponsored Child

Prayer is an integral part of our programs and work. Children attending Compassion-assisted child development centers at their local churches learn to pray as part of the activities. These sponsored children in Togo pray to ask God for direction, for someone to love them, for provision — for more of Him. How different (or similar) are your prayers?

“Be anxious for nothing, but in everything by prayer and supplication with thanksgiving let your requests be made known to God.” — Philippians 4:6, NASB

Lucien, Age 11

“I want to succeed in school. May God help me to understand what is taught.” — Lucien, Age 11

Estelle, Age 11

“I am an orphan. I want God to be giving me my daily bread.” — Estelle, Age 11

Latey, Age 6 with Mother

“Mom and I live in a slum. May God give us a nice shelter.” — Latey, Age 6

Daniel, Age 8

“Recently, there was a flood in our area and water took away all my clothes. May God give me some clothes.” — Daniel, Age 8

Mawena, Age 9

“Pray for me that I may love God more.” — Mawena, Age 9
